<HeroSection
subtitle="We've got"
title="generics"
thpcode={`
Array[Int] numbers = [0, 1, 2, 3, 4, 5]
numbers.push("7") // Compile error: expected an Int, found a String
// Runtime type checking
val object = try JSON::decode(data)
val name = try object.get[String]("name")
// Any is available, but it's not usable without an explicit cast
fun mock() -> Any { ... }
// Compile error: Cannot use \`Any\` without an explicit cast
val result = mock()
// Ok
val result = mock() as String
`}
>
THP enforces type safety at compile time and, at the programmer's
request, at runtime.
<br />
<br />
Everything has a type. There are generics. No implicit type conversions.
No <code>mixed</code>. No client <code>Any</code> .Type inference included.
<br />
<br />
All possible checks are made at compile time. Runtime checks have a small
performance penalty.
</HeroSection>

<HeroSection
subtitle="We've got"
title="null safety"
thpcode={`
String? username = Globals::Post::get("username")
if username?
{
// username is a \`String\` here
print("Hello, {username}")
}
`}
>
Nulls are explicit and require handling. Types are nullable, and they
are used everywhere they are needed.
<br>
<br>
Nullable types must be explicitly checked before using them.
</HeroSection>
